The median home value in Hallowell, ME is $304,000.
This is
higher than
the county median home value of $239,000.
The national median home value is $308,980.
The average price of homes sold in Hallowell, ME is $304,000.
Approximately 53% of Hallowell homes are owned,
compared to 37% rented, while
9% are vacant.

Discover the historic Old South Church, located in the heart of Hallowell. This 1885 granite church is crowned with a stunning spire designed by the famous Charles Bulfinch. Walk inside and be amazed by the expansive stained-glass windows and wonderful acoustics. The interior features soaring ceilings and a unique sloping wooden floor with graduated seating that seamlessly blend with the traditional design. The modern kitchen area, office space, and meeting room provide all the necessary amenities while preserving the building's character. The church is well-maintained with updated heating and air exchange systems. The clock tower and chimes are additional distinctive features that contribute to the building's charming impression.
